General Safety Guidelines

For Artists:

  • Always verify event details and venue information before confirming bookings
  • Meet clients in public places for initial discussions when possible
  • Inform someone about your performance schedule and location
  • Trust your instincts - if something feels unsafe, prioritize your safety
  • Keep emergency contacts readily available

For Event Organizers:

  • Provide clear and accurate event information to artists
  • Ensure venue safety standards are met
  • Respect artists' professional boundaries
  • Provide adequate security arrangements for events
  • Communicate any changes to event details promptly
